Miami - A DC-8 cargo aircraft with four people on board crashed yesterday, skidded across a motorway and hit a building next to Miami International Airport just after take-off. A motorist who saw the crash said: "The whole street was in flames. It was a whole plane on fire that went across the street."

Police said the four crew members were presumed dead and that some people on the ground had received minor injuries.

The aircraft belonged to Fine Air, a maintenance and air cargo company that flies to 18 Latin American countries, and was headed for Santo Domingo. - (AFP)
